Re: Just booked a sneaky one !
Assuming you dock at the new(ish) cruise terminal it's a very easy walk 10-15 minutes to the railway station and from there you are basically across the road from the city, a nice way to see Amsterdam is from the river and you can hop on and off as you wish.
I believe there is a public bus which you can take from outside the terminal but I have no idea how frequent they are.

Re: Just booked a sneaky one !
The Heineken Experience is a great place to visit with so much interactive things to get involved with. You also get two free bottles of Heineken at the end in the bar. If you ever get a chance to do it I can thoroughly recommend it. When we booked our tickets online it also included a 30 minute river trip which you pick up right opposite the Heineken Experience venue. Great value.
